Location is great for a quick cable car ride to downtown Seattle and the Space Needle. We were 20 minutes to the airport in the morning. The front desk was very helpful and accommodating as we had to bring my husband there to recouperate after a major surgery. They went the extra mile and got our room ready quickly so we could check in ahead of schedule. We had a 2 bedroom 2 bath suite with living room, and kitchenette. The beds were so so comfortable! Each bedroom had their own bathroom - it was an ADA room that had a shower in a tub, with grab bars and shower wand, no seat for sitting. If you are in a wheelchair and are not able to step over the tub and stand in the shower - this room type may not work for you. The kitchenette had a cook top and there was a sauce pan, cook pot and skillet, glasses, cups, coffee pot. Full size refrigerator and a freezer on top. We were near the Laundry room and there were three washers and 6 dryers. They had laundry detergent you could purchase. The breakfasts in the morning offered eggs, potatoes, muffins, or small donuts, oatmeal, rice, cereals, a waffle station, juices, milk, fruits that were most likely frozen at one time and fresh apples. The coffee was amazing, delicious. The bar offered small bites at night - flatbread pizza, chicken wings, salads and deserts. The bar had beers and some and liquor choices. There was also a BBQ area and if you asked the front desk team they would clean it and fire it up for you. The foyer had a wonderful fountain and it was a peaceful place for us to recouperate and for my husband to practice walking with a walker as the hallways were so wide and he could practice to do laps on our floor. The front desk staff was so friendly and helpful. We enjoyed getting to know them. There are a couple of parking garages onsite and I would recommend as the off street parking was sketchy. It was a quiet place and we enjoyed our stay. The area is across from a walk way by the water. There are a couple restaurants nearby. This is a nice relaxing spot.
